Carlos Mortensen

Spanish Armada

Born in Equador, Juan Carlos Mortensen lived his teen years in Spain. He was quite happy as a bartender. He has astonishingly good looks and an easy life. He used to play chess in a private club in Spain. One day (he recounts it as 15th April, 1997), he played an illegal game in Spain with bar mates – Poker. He lost and that bugged him. He was determined to return the favors and that happened very next day. He recovered his money and went on to quadruple it in coming four days. In that week, he decided that he would take up Poker as a career

Shape of life

Hispanic in character and flair (His mother is Spanish, father Dane), he was strong willed and shifted sails for good in America. He left behind his parents, two brothers and three sisters. But he still maintains contact with his family.

First brush

His first WSOP final was scheduled against Dewey Tomko. Dewey had more experience than Carlos’s age and it was billed as an unequal fight. Surprisingly, Carlos won. A star had arrived. He was an expert bluffer and chip-stacker; he still is.

Success Follows

He continued it with one more WSOP bracelet and two World poker Titles. His total poker earnings are an astonishing 8.8 million dollars. His game of force is No Limit Hold’em. He is nicknamed ‘El Matador’ due to his Spanish roots. He was the first to win both WSOP and WTP titles.

Upheaval

He suffered a blow when his wife of 9 years, Cecilia Mortensen, divorced him in 2006. He had shared his initial successes in Poker with her and she would often accompany him in the Poker events. It is to be noted that she is a professional poker player herself. He has no kids though.
